Time Warner to aquire 31% interest in CME

Media

CME today announced that Time Warner will invest US$241.5 million in the company.

For this investment, Time Warner will receive 19 million newly issued CME common shares, consisting of 14.5 million shares of Class A Common Stock at a price of US$12.00 per share and 4.5 million shares of Class B Common Stock at a price of US$15.00 per share – approximately a 31% interest in CME.

In connection with this transaction, Time Warner is agreeing to allow CME founder and Non-Executive Chairman Ronald S. Lauder to vote Time Warner’s shares of CME for at least four years, subject to certain exceptions.

The transaction is expected to close before the end of the second quarter of 2009.

In addition, Warner Bros. and CME have separately agreed to form a partnership to launch and operate new thematic television channels in current CME territories. These channels, some of which will be Warner Bros. branded, will feature international films and television series, including titles from Warner Bros.’ industry-leading library.
